POLICE APPEAL: Sentimental watch among stolen items in Radlett burglary

 Published on: 11th August 2021   |   By: News Bulletin   |   Category: Uncategorized

Detectives are appealing for witnesses and information following a burglary in Radlett.

Between 5pm on Tuesday, August 3 and 6.15pm on Wednesday, August 4, a property in Shenley Hill was broken into, with offenders carrying out a messy search before jewellery was taken.

The jewellery is of great sentimental value. One of the items taken was a Rolex watch with the inscription ‘Happy 21st Birthday’ on the back.

Detective Constable Tilly Parker, who is investigating, said: “Did you see anything suspicious in Shenley Hill on Tuesday or Wednesday of last week?

“Have you seen the items pictured for sale or do you have information which could assist the investigation?
